ABOUT PLANTXLaunched in February 2020, PlantX is the one-stop-shop for all plant-based needs! Operating as an e-commerce company in both the United States and Canada, PlantX strives to offer a curated selection of plant-based products, connecting consumers with plant-based goods and alternatives across America. The company just launched its first brick-and-mortar store location in Squamish, British Columbia as our flagship Canadian store. PlantX plans to open more storefront locations while expanding its online selection and reach. The company has a focus on sustainability and community engagement and strives to continually innovate and grow.JOB DESCRIPTIONThe Store Associate / Barista will work as an integral part of our Rideau XMarket Team to perform general operations and merchandising duties as required. This position will report to the Store Manager and work very closely with our customer experience team. The primary goal of this role is to ensure fluid operations of the store while delivering an all-around excellent experience.
